'94 Heritage Softail Special-158,000 miles approx. (I'm on the 3rd speedometer). Engine was rebuilt in '01, at 85,000 (factory reman.-due to pinion shaft damage from lifter failure at 49,000. At that time, new belt installed, new head bearings and swingarm bearings. Engine was rebuilt again in '02 (under warranty) when the rebuilt engine threw a rod bearing (engine never ran right). Second rebuild has about 67,000 miles on it and runs great. I install new lifters and cam bearing every 40,000 miles, but that's it.

I put 58,000 miles on my 02 Ultra before trading it for the 07. I only had to deal with the cam tensioner issues on it. The 07 had an inner primary bearing go at about 38,000 miles. I have over 45,000 on it now, with no issues.

Biggest annoyance on this bike is broken fairing brackets, and just today a second trunk latch broke. At least its all been ****ling stuff. I have kept it maintained by our local HD dealer according to the schedule in the owner's manual.
